We are only 4 days apart from COP15 in Copenhagen. In just 4 days the world leaders will have a unique opportunity to come to an agreement which will greatly determine the future of all life forms. At this point we, the ordinary people, can at least speak up and ask the leaders to be aware of the historical responsibility they will have in Copenhagen.The agreement they’ll make will, to a great extent, define our chances to keep the global warming below 2°C, thus preventing at least the most catastrophic consequences. If the negotiating parties (especially those from the developed countries, who are most responsible for the climate change) continue with empty “pledges”instead of taking the responsibility with an urgent and determent action, then these chances drastically “shrink”. Warming above 2°C brings quite uncertain future – a future in which the climate change consequences will be most probably unmanageable.
